Thanks Bob, tried flashing hex directly with issues - eeprom not the same size for some reason. In the end just changed, VID/PID, windows driver (1309 inf), inverted signals and added the registry key.

Homebrew cable and 1314 V4.2.2 working with clone 1204M!

Thanks so much for the help!

Quote:
Originally Posted by satfrx View Post
I don't know how fast Bob will reply because he said he did not follow the tread.
I do follow the tread.

You need a cable, breakoutboard or any programming device that uses an origial FT232R chip.

Change VID to 1FA1 and PID 00C8 and invert RX and TX lines with FT-prog.

Install any 4.6.x version of 1314-4402 and it will work.

Using the right gegistru key will get you out off user mode info OEM

[HKEY_CURRENT_USER \ SOFTWARE \ Curtis Instruments \ 1314 V4 \ Settings]
"IAL" = "v1ìD"
(note it is ì and not i, ASCII 141)

If you use all the data you quoted you do not yet have RX and TX data lines inverted yet. (So need 7414 or 7404 chip to invert)
If you do use that data however you do not need to add the registry value.

I mistakenly wrote I was not able to record the changes in the registry when using 4.6.7 version it does however seem to work properly when you add the key.
Even with older versions of the 4.6 version.
